A paper bag manufacturer has leased 23,000 square feet of industrial space in New Brunswick, under a deal arranged by Bussel Realty Corp.
The tenant, Paper Bags USA, is taking a third of the building at 594 Jersey Ave., which is minutes from routes 1 and 130 and the New Jersey Turnpike. BRC noted that the property features 14- to 25-foot ceiling heights, nine tailboards and three van-high doors.
“It was a pleasure to represent Paper Bags USA in this transaction,” said Eric Koons, a sales associate with BRC. “The manufacturer is taking advantage of the central location, proximity to Port Newark and convenience to local transit at 594 Jersey Ave. in order to grow their rapidly expanding paper bag manufacturing business.”
Koons represented the tenant alongside BRC Senior Vice President Jordan Metz, while President Steve Bussel represented the landlord, 594 Jersey Avenue Associates LLC. The Edison-based brokerage firm is also marketing the 69,300-square-foot property for sale.
